3分钟掌握VSCode Git Graph:可视化Git管理终极指南

想要更直观地管理Git仓库?VSCode Git Graph扩展就是你的完美选择!这款强大的可视化工具让Git操作变得前所未有的简单直观,特别适合新手和普通开发者快速上手。

【免费下载链接】vscode-git-graph View a Git Graph of your repository in Visual Studio Code, and easily perform Git actions from the graph. 【免费下载链接】vscode-git-graph 项目地址: https://gitcode.com/gh_mirrors/vs/vscode-git-graph

🔍 为什么选择Git Graph?

传统Git命令行 vs Git Graph可视化

  • 命令行:需要记忆各种命令,操作繁琐,分支关系难以理解
  • Git Graph:图形化界面,一键操作,分支流向一目了然

Git Graph可视化界面

🚀 快速上手步骤

第一步:安装扩展

在VSCode扩展市场中搜索"Git Graph",点击安装即可。整个过程完全免费,无需复杂配置。

第二步:打开Git Graph视图

  • 点击VSCode左侧活动栏的Git Graph图标
  • 或使用快捷键Ctrl+Shift+P,输入"Git Graph: View Git Graph"

第三步:探索核心功能

  • 分支管理:轻松创建、切换、合并分支
  • 提交历史:直观查看所有提交记录和文件变化
  • 代码审查:直接在提交详情中进行代码审查

分支管理界面

💡 实用功能详解

智能代码审查功能

Git Graph内置了强大的代码审查功能,让你能够:

  • 跟踪已审查的文件
  • 持久化保存审查状态
  • 自动管理审查生命周期

个性化配置选项

src/config.ts中可以找到丰富的配置选项,包括:

  • 图形样式和颜色定制
  • 分支过滤和显示设置
  • 键盘快捷键自定义

🛠️ 日常使用技巧

高效分支操作

  • 右键点击分支即可执行各种操作
  • 支持批量操作,提升工作效率
  • 实时同步远程仓库状态

提交详情视图

快捷键大全

  • Ctrl+F:快速查找提交
  • Ctrl+R:刷新视图
  • Ctrl+H:回到HEAD提交

📊 项目结构解析

了解项目结构有助于更好地使用Git Graph:

src/
├── gitGraphView.ts      # 主视图组件
├── repoManager.ts       # 仓库管理器
├── commands.ts          # 命令定义
└── config.ts            # 配置管理

🎯 最佳实践建议

团队协作规范

  • 定期使用Git Graph审查代码
  • 建立统一的代码审查流程
  • 合理配置分支命名规则

个人使用技巧

  • 善用过滤功能快速定位目标分支
  • 配置个性化快捷键提升操作效率
  • 定期清理缓存保持最佳性能

🌟 进阶功能探索

自定义Pull Request集成

通过配置git-graph.customPullRequestProviders,你可以:

  • 集成私有仓库的PR系统
  • 自动化PR创建流程
  • 统一团队协作规范

问题追踪集成

配置问题链接功能后:

  • 提交信息中的问题编号自动转换为链接
  • 直接跳转到问题追踪系统
  • 提升项目管理效率

设置界面

💪 立即开始使用

现在你已经了解了VSCode Git Graph的核心功能和优势,是时候亲身体验了!安装扩展后,打开你的第一个Git仓库,开始享受可视化Git管理带来的便利吧!

记住:好的工具让复杂的事情变简单,Git Graph正是这样一个能让你的Git工作流变得更加高效和愉快的工具。

【免费下载链接】vscode-git-graph View a Git Graph of your repository in Visual Studio Code, and easily perform Git actions from the graph. 【免费下载链接】vscode-git-graph 项目地址: https://gitcode.com/gh_mirrors/vs/vscode-git-graph

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值